Can the NVIDIA GTX 750 run Assetto Corsa? (2026)

👍 Yes, with tuned settings
~51 FPS at 1080p with optimized settings

The NVIDIA GTX 750 is a entry-level card with 1GB of VRAM, and Assetto Corsa is a relatively light game to run. Paired with a balanced Intel Core i5-8600K-class CPU it averages about 51 FPS at 1080p with FrameCoach's tuned settings — up from roughly 21 FPS with everything on High.

ResolutionAll-High FPSOptimized FPS
1080p2151
1440p1331
4K717
💡 Assetto Corsa: Reflections and shadows are the heavy hitters; resolution scale matters most for the high, steady FPS sim racing needs.
🚀 Biggest free win: enable FSR (Balanced) — about +55% FPS for a small sharpness trade.

At 1080p expect around 51 FPS, at 1440p about 31 FPS, and at 4K roughly 17 FPS with optimized settings. The single biggest improvement is FSR upscaling — set it to Quality.
